服务器设置和教程 · 3 10 月, 2024

CentOS 6.6 下 Zabbix 3.0 的安裝部署

CentOS 6.6 下 Zabbix 3.0 的安裝部署

Zabbix 是一款強大的開源監控解決方案,能夠幫助用戶監控各種網絡設備、伺服器及應用程序的性能。本文將介紹如何在 CentOS 6.6 上安裝和部署 Zabbix 3.0,並提供詳細的步驟和注意事項。

前期準備

在開始安裝之前,請確保您的 CentOS 6.6 系統已經更新到最新版本。可以使用以下命令進行更新:

sudo yum update

接下來,您需要安裝一些必要的依賴包,包括 Apache、MySQL 和 PHP。可以使用以下命令進行安裝:

sudo yum install httpd mysql-server php php-mysql php-gd php-xml php-bcmath php-mbstring

安裝 MySQL

安裝完成後,啟動 MySQL 服務並設置其開機自啟:

sudo service mysqld start
sudo chkconfig mysqld on

接著,您需要設置 MySQL 的 root 密碼:

sudo mysql_secure_installation

安裝 Zabbix 3.0

首先,您需要下載 Zabbix 3.0 的安裝包。可以使用以下命令下載:

wget https://cdn.zabbix.com/zabbix/sources/stable/3.0/zabbix-3.0.0.tar.gz

下載完成後,解壓縮安裝包:

tar -zxvf zabbix-3.0.0.tar.gz

接下來,進入解壓後的目錄並編譯安裝:

cd zabbix-3.0.0
./configure --enable-server --enable-agent --with-mysql --with-net-snmp --with-jabber --with-libcurl --with-openipmi --with-ssh2
make
sudo make install

配置 Zabbix

安裝完成後,您需要配置 Zabbix 伺服器。首先,創建 Zabbix 數據庫:

mysql -u root -p
CREATE DATABASE zabbix CHARACTER SET utf8 COLLATE utf8_bin;
GRANT ALL PRIVILEGES ON zabbix.* TO 'zabbix'@'localhost' IDENTIFIED BY 'your_password';
FLUSH PRIVILEGES;
EXIT;

接下來,導入 Zabbix 的初始數據:

cd database/mysql
mysql -u zabbix -p zabbix < schema.sql
mysql -u zabbix -p zabbix < images.sql
mysql -u zabbix -p zabbix < data.sql

啟動 Zabbix 伺服器

在配置完成後,您可以啟動 Zabbix 伺服器和代理:

sudo service zabbix-server start
sudo service zabbix-agent start

同時,確保 Apache 服務也在運行:

sudo service httpd start

訪問 Zabbix 前端

在瀏覽器中輸入您的伺服器 IP 地址,然後加上 /zabbix,您將看到 Zabbix 的安裝界面。按照提示完成安裝即可。

總結

本文介紹了如何在 CentOS 6.6 上安裝和部署 Zabbix 3.0 的詳細步驟。透過這些步驟,您可以輕鬆地設置一個功能強大的監控系統,幫助您管理和監控伺服器及網絡設備。如果您需要穩定的 香港VPS 來運行 Zabbix,請考慮我們的服務,提供高效能的 伺服器 解決方案,助您輕鬆管理您的 IT 環境。